This project will be aimed at obtaining structures of a voltage-gated potassium (Kv) channel in lipid membranes. There are at least two distinct conformations for a Kv channel and we want to obtain both structures at 5-9 angstrom resolutions so that we can deduce the secondary structures. If conditions permit, we will pursue structures at higher resolutions that will reveal the structural details for the strong lipid-protein interaction that has been demonstrated to be critical for voltage-gating. The immediate goal is to obtain the 3D structure of a 2D crystal form that is currently available.
